Join Us for a Live Discussion with Ferguson and Muslim Civil Rights Organizers

MuslimGirl.net’s The Girls’ Room is proud to invite you to its second monthly installment, FERGUSON: NOW WHAT? The installment will be an online Google Hangout event taking place on Wednesday, January 28, at 8:00 PM EST. It is online, free, and open to all.

DATE: Wednesday, January 28, 2015
TIME: 8 PM Eastern Standard Time
LOCATION: Google+
FEATURED GUESTS:

  • Ashley Yates, Ferguson Organizer, Co-Founder, Millennial Activists United
  • Brittany Ferrell, Ferguson Organizer, Co-Founder, Millennial Activists United
  • Linda Sarsour, Executive Director, Arab American Association of New York; Co-Founder, Muslims for Ferguson
  • Dawud Walid, Executive Director, Council of American Islamic Relations-Michigan Chapter
  • Khaled Beydoun, Columnist, Al Jazeera English; Law Professor, UCLA
  • Darakshan Raja, Program Manager, Washington Peace Center
  • Suhad Khatib, Community Organizer, St. Louis Palestine Solidarity Committee
  • Ahmad Abuznaid, Legal and Policy Director, Dream Defenders; Organizer, #BlackLivesMatter Contingent to Palestine
  • Moderated by Amani Al-Khatahtbeh, Founder, MuslimGirl.net

FERGUSON: NOW WHAT? will be bringing together prominent Ferguson and Muslim American civil rights activists to explore what Muslims can do to contribute to the movement. We will be taking a look at where we are now and where we can go from here. The discussion will be identifying how intersectional solidarity between the Muslim and Black communities can combat our individual and shared struggles.
